A former member of the Nigeria Football Federation’s Technical and development committee Barrister Austel Elumelu has stated amidst the excitement of having the women CAF champions league that Africa is really not ready for the competition on the ground of viability and readiness to undertake such venture.
“As for the women champions league, it’s a welcome development but a lot of clubs will not be able to shoulder the responsibility of playing such league. Most of the clubs especially privately owned clubs will not be able to move outside the shores of the country. I don’t think they will be able to have the financial muscle to undertake such a venture. I don’t think Africa is ripe for it.”
